Therefore, the only way out is to notice the signs that can help you determine that it&#8217;s the right time to change your toothbrush.<\/span><\/p>\n<h2><b>Read on to know more about your tooth replacing signs:<\/b><\/h2>\n<h3><b>Frayed or worn bristles<\/b><\/h3>\n<p><b>Do the bristles of your toothbrush look bent or chewed? Do the ends look damaged, or are the bristles of your toothbrush bent at odd angles?\u00a0<\/b><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">If the answer to any of these questions is a yes, then it&#8217;s high time you should change your toothbrush.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Over time, wear and tear can cause the bristles to become frayed. Moreover, bristles can get frayed because of brushing your teeth with aggression. These frayed bristles indicate that your brush is not effectively cleaning your teeth, and the<\/span><b> toothbrush replacement time<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> is near.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Therefore, you should replace your frayed bristled toothbrush with a new one. Moreover, old or damaged bristles can also damage your gums.<\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"><br \/>\n<\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Therefore, you should choose a soft bristled toothbrush as soft bristles are easy on your teeth and do a fine job of keeping your teeth clean and healthy.\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<h3 ><b>Recovered from an illness<\/b><\/h3>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">If you or any of your family members have been sick recently,<\/span><b> toothbrush replacement <\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">would be an ideal option<\/span><b>.<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> Though, you might be thinking about how it can make sense?\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">When you have cold, flu or other infections, your toothbrush is also exposed to all the extra germs floating around in your mouth. Moreover, these germs can also stay on your toothbrush for weeks, especially if your toothbrush has been moist for a long time.\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Therefore, to avoid reintroducing the germs into your mouth after you\u2019ve recovered, it\u2019s good to replace your old toothbrush with the new one, whenever your illness breaks.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Moreover,<\/span>\u00a0<a href=\"https:\/\/dentalveda.in\/\"><b>dentists<\/b><\/a><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">\u00a0also recommend you to change your toothbrush after you&#8217;ve had a cold, flu, mouth infection, or a sore throat. This is because the germs that cause illness also contaminate your toothbrush when you use it.<\/span><\/p>\n<h3><b>Hard or are falling out bristles<\/b><\/h3>\n<p><b>Are you using a toothbrush with stiff, hard bristles, or are your bristles falling out? If yes, then it can damage both your teeth and gums.\u00a0<\/b><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Bristles of a toothbrush are generally made of synthetic polymers like nylon or polyester. With regular use, your bristles tend to harden.\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Brushing your teeth with these hard bristles can hurt your gums or wear out the enamel of your teeth. Hence, it can aggravate your chances of gum disease . Thus leading to the need of going for <\/span><a style=\"color: blue;\" href=\"https:\/\/dentalveda.in\/dental-treatment-gurgaon.html\"><b>dental treatment<\/b><\/a><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> .<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">However the better option is when you notice hard or falling out bristles on your toothbrush, it is ideal to replace it .<\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"><br \/>\n<\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"><br \/>\n<\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">But how to easily identify if the bristles of your toothbrush are hard? When you brush your teeth with a hard bristled toothbrush, you may feel discomfort or pain inside your mouth. Additionally, it can also hurt your teeth or gums.\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">This may indicate that it&#8217;s time for you to <\/span><b>replace your toothbrush.<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<h3><b>Debris or bacteria on toothbrush<\/b><\/h3>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">After some time the debris may build-up at the bottom of your bristles. Along with debris, bacteria or germs can also build up on your toothbrush with time.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><b>But why do bacteria form on your toothbrush?<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> The moist, damp environment that exists between your toothbrush bristles can lead to bacteria growth. In case, if you use your toothbrush, you can become sick.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">It can be a potential source of infections and reinfections in your body. This bacteria or debris not only harm your teeth but can also make you prone to infections.\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Therefore, it is essential for you to <\/span><b>replace your toothbrush<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">, if you notice debris or bacteria on it.\u00a0\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">These signs are an indicator for you to replace your old toothbrush with the new one.
